dc.description.abstractIn common dental procedures, such as the extraction of third molars, in order to give better results to certain treatments. Increased corticosteroid uses by oral and maxillofacial surgeons, using drug therapy as pre or post extraction, drugs such as dexamethasone in order to counteract adverse effects during and after surgery. Objective: Detailed analysis of the frequency of use of dexamethasone by the oral surgeons and maxillofacial surgeons, in post extraction treatment to reduce the sequelae of surgical procedures. Methodology: An observational descriptive study, cross-sectional, in which 38 surveys applied in oral and / or maxillofacial surgeons belonging to Colombian society of maxillofacial surgery (ACCOMF) was performed was executed; sociodemographic, route of administration, presentation of the drug, dose and frequency of use of dexamethasone were evaluated. The data were processed in the program STATA 14 using measures of central tendency and dispersion, standard deviation (SD) depending on the distribution of the data given by Shapiro Willk test. Results: The average age was 38 ± years. Of which 20 (52.63%) were female and 18 (47.37) male, located in different cities of Colombia. The frequency of use of dexamethasone according to studies in dentistry was that 15.8% no dexamethasone used at any time. 68.4% of oral or maxillofacial surgeons use the low frequency dexamethasone, 13.2% used the medium frequency dexamethasone 2.6% with high frequency and none systematically used in all procedures. According variables use participants use dexamethasone intramuscularly being vials 38 (100.00) presentation only used during these procedures with a maximum dose of 8 mg / day. use a frequency of 1 to 3 out of 10 reported surgical procedures. Conclusions: Use of corticosteroids has a low frequency of use as drug therapy in post-surgical dental treatment in Colombia, with a predilection for intramuscular presentation being used vials with a maximum dose of 8 mg / day.
